1. Snorkel and Dive Watamu Marine National Park

The standout among Watamu Experiences is exploring Watamu Marine National Park. This protected area shelters vibrant coral gardens, more than 600 fish species, turtles, and occasional rays or reef sharks in warm, clear water.
Glass-bottom boat rides suit families and non-swimmers, while snorkelers and divers enjoy easy access to healthy reefs. Visibility is excellent in the dry seasons, and many trips include a stop on a sandbank for swimming or a simple lunch. This is pure underwater magic and a must for any beach holiday.

2. Relax on Turtle Bay and Hidden Coves
Turtle Bay and the neighboring coves deliver classic Watamu Experiences of soft white sand, calm turquoise water, and swaying palms. The beaches are divided by coral outcrops, creating intimate bays ideal for swimming, sunbathing, and long barefoot walks.
At low tide the exposed flats invite gentle exploration. Many visitors simply claim a stretch of sand and let the day unfold slowly — exactly what beach lovers seek.

3. Explore the Mangroves of Mida Creek
Just inland from the beaches, Mida Creek offers a completely different side of Watamu Experiences. This mangrove estuary is perfect for kayaking, stand-up paddleboarding, or guided boat trips.
Birdwatchers will spot kingfishers, herons, and migratory species, while the boardwalks and quiet channels provide a peaceful contrast to the open ocean. Early morning or late afternoon visits are especially rewarding.

4. Discover the Ancient Gede Ruins
A short drive from Watamu brings you to the atmospheric Gede Ruins — one of the best-preserved medieval Swahili towns on the East African coast. Coral-stone houses, mosques, a palace, and tombs sit quietly among coastal forest.
The site’s mysterious abandonment and excellent preservation make it a fascinating cultural highlight among Watamu Experiences. Guided walks bring the history to life.

5. Meet Sea Turtles and Support Conservation
Watamu is closely linked to sea turtle conservation. Local centers and guided tours allow visitors to learn about nesting green and hawksbill turtles, and in season you may witness nesting or hatchlings making their way to the sea.
Supporting these projects turns a simple beach day into a meaningful Watamu Experiences moment that benefits the marine environment for future travelers.

6. Enjoy Boat Trips, Dolphins and Dhow Sails
Traditional dhow sails at sunset, dolphin-watching excursions, and short boat trips to nearby reefs rank among the most memorable Watamu Experiences. Spinner dolphins are frequently seen, and the calm waters make these outings suitable for all ages.
Many operators combine snorkeling with a relaxed cruise, creating the perfect half-day adventure.

Best Time to Visit for Watamu Experiences
The ideal windows are January to March and July to October. These months bring dry weather, excellent snorkeling visibility, and comfortable temperatures. Turtle nesting peaks around certain seasons, while whale sharks may appear in the warmer months. Avoid the heaviest rains of April–May when possible.

Travel Tips and Packing Guide
- Fly into Malindi Airport (short transfer to Watamu) or arrive via Mombasa.
- Pack reef-safe sunscreen, a rash vest or snorkel set, light clothing, a hat, and water shoes for rocky sections.
- Modest dress is appreciated when visiting towns or cultural sites.
